182.

If 8, p, q and 26 is an A.P. Find the values of p and q

A.

p = 14 and q = 14

B.

p = 20 and q = 14

C.

p = 20 and q = 20

D.

p = 14 and q = 20

Correct answer is D

The common difference is 6. Just add 6 to get the next term 8, 14, 20 and 26

183.

If y varies inversely as x and x = 3 when y =4. Find the value of x when y = 12

A.

4

B.

1

C.

2

D.

3

Correct answer is B

y = 1/x; y = \(\frac{k}{x}\)

k =xy → 3 * 4 = 12

x = \(\frac{k}{y}\) 

x = \(\frac{12}{12}\) = 1

184.

Let (*) be a binary operation on a natural number defined by a * b = a - b + (ab)\(^2\), then find 3 * 5

A.

223

B.

232

C.

32

D.

-232

Correct answer is A

3 * 5 = 3 - 5 + (3 x 5)\(^2\)

-2 + (15)\(^2\)

-2 + 225 

= 223
